To ensure the safe guidance of visitors during flooding, a joint drill led by local residents was held for the first time around Shibuya Station.

A joint flood prevention drill was held at the Shibuya Station East Exit Underground Plaza on July 28, with approximately 30 people participating.

The drill, organized by Tokyu Community and Shibuya Station Area Management, was conducted with the cooperation of Shibuya Ward, the Tokyo Metropolitan Government, the Shibuya Fire Department, and railway operators. It simulated a scenario in which torrential rain flooded roads around Shibuya Station, and water also approached underground spaces.

Shibuya Station, where people and water gather at the bottom of the valley

Shibuya Station is located at the bottom of a bowl-shaped area surrounded by Dogenzaka and Miyamasuzaka. The area around the station is home to the Shibuya River and the Udagawa River, which is now an underground culvert. In the past, torrential rains have caused flooding into subway stations and underground shopping areas.

The area around Shibuya Station, where railways and commercial facilities are concentrated, is low-lying at about 15 meters above sea level, and rainwater concentrates there from the surrounding slopes such as Dogenzaka and Miyamasuzaka (which are about 30-34 meters above sea level).

Furthermore, the area around Shibuya Station is home to railways, underground shopping malls, commercial facilities, and offices, all managed by various entities. To protect the safety of visitors from flooding caused by heavy rain, ongoing cooperation across facilities and organizations is crucial.

Assuming flooding of surrounding roads, evacuation guidance will be directed towards Exit B6.

Approximately 30 disaster prevention personnel from facilities around the station and railway operators, including Shibuya Ward, TOKYU CORPORATION, Shibuya SHIBUYA SCRAMBLE SQUARE Scramble Square, SHIBUYA STREAM Shibuya Hikarie, Shibuya Stream, Shibuya Fukuras, SHIBUYA MARKCITY City, and SHIBUYA AXSH, participated in the event. They reviewed evacuation guidance and flood control procedures, transcending the boundaries of their respective management bodies.

Prior to the training, Takashi Mitsubuchi, Representative Director of Shibuya Station Area Management, gave a greeting.

At the beginning of the event, Mr. Mitsubuchi said, "Until now, the Tokyo Metropolitan Government's Underground Shopping Area Flood Control Council has been conducting joint training exercises, but from this time onwards, it will be conducted primarily by the local community. I hope that by sharing the challenges identified from each perspective and taking them back to our respective organizations, disaster prevention efforts in Shibuya will be further strengthened."

The drill began with the scenario that heavy rain due to an approaching typhoon had led to the issuance of a Level 4 "Evacuation Order" from Shibuya Ward, following a Level 3 "Evacuation for the Elderly and Others" alert. Assuming that roads around the station were flooded and the Shibuya River had reached a dangerous flood level, a "vertical evacuation" was carried out, guiding people in underground spaces to the second floor or higher of surrounding buildings.

Participants were divided into two roles: guides and visitors. They evacuated from the East Exit underground plaza (B2F) towards Exit B6 (SHIBUYA SCRAMBLE SQUARE East Building) to the ground floor. Visitors were given different roles, including foreigners, wheelchair users, people who missed the evacuation announcements because they were in the restrooms or powder rooms, and people who continued to film the scene with their smartphones. Guides used their voices and gestures to lead visitors to the second floor or higher of surrounding buildings.

Check the installation procedure for waterproof panels to prevent water from entering the basement.

Explanation regarding the installation of waterproof panels to prevent flooding at train stations, commercial facilities, etc.

Following the evacuation guidance, participants moved to the first floor SHIBUYA SCRAMBLE SQUARE to observe the installation of waterproof panels at the building's entrances and exits. These waterproof panels are designed to prevent water from flowing into the underground space through entrances and exits during heavy rain.

The person in charge explained the installation procedure as they fitted the waterproof panels into the grooves of the entrance and secured them with metal fittings. The participants observed the entire process, from carrying the panels to sealing the entrance.

The training also included experiences that taught participants about the dangers of flooding and the mechanisms of rainwater countermeasures. The "Water Pressure-kun" water pressure simulation device recreated the force exerted on a door by accumulated water. Many participants realized that opening a door required more force than they had imagined, and that it was not easy to open.

Participants experience the force exerted on a door during flooding using the "Water Pressure-kun" device. At a water depth of 10cm, a force of 3.5kg is exerted on the door, and at a water depth of 30cm, a force of 31.5kg is exerted, making it difficult to open the door.

The "AR Flood Simulator" allowed participants to experience what it would be like if the area around Shibuya Station were flooded. Participants wore 2kg weights on each foot to experience the difficulty of walking in floodwaters. They also experienced the fear of how visibility worsens when water overflows, making it difficult to move as intended and to judge the surrounding situation.

The "AR Flood Simulator" simulates flooding in the Shibuya Station underground. Participants wear headsets and weights on their feet and try to walk through the underground area, but they find it difficult to move as they wish.

The rainwater infiltration model "Infiltration-kun" and the rainwater inflow model "Rainwater Drain-kun" introduced how rainwater seeps into the ground in the city and is discharged through rainwater drains on the roads. The models also recreated how, if rainwater drains are blocked by fallen leaves or blocks used for vehicle access, rainwater cannot be discharged, leading to road flooding. Participants gathered around the models and learned that cleaning and maintaining facilities that are usually not visible also contributes to flood prevention.

Participants learn about rainwater drainage systems using models.

This device demonstrates how clogged rainwater drains ("rainwater catch basins") can hinder rainwater from flowing into the sewer system, making flooding more likely. Regularly cleaning rainwater catch basins is one way to prevent flooding.

Following the evacuation guidance, participants reflected on the training, and there were lectures by Yoshiki Matsuoka of the Tokyo Metropolitan Government Bureau of Urban Development and commentary by Masamitsu Isoda of the Shibuya Fire Station. Finally, Yoichiro Terashima of Tokyu Community summarized the training.

Yoshiki Matsuoka, Tokyo Metropolitan Government Bureau of Urban Development

"In underground spaces, the difficulty in understanding the conditions above ground and in rivers is itself a risk. In the past, the water level of the Shibuya River has risen by 4.5 meters in about 20 minutes. It is important to regularly check rainfall information and river water levels and choose a safe exit depending on the situation," says Matsuoka.

Left: Masamitsu Isoda of Shibuya Fire Station Right: Yoichiro Terashima of Tokyu Community

Mr. Isoda commented, "It's perfectly fine for the training to be full of failures. I want you to identify the issues and use them to improve the next training. Bringing together information from each facility, government, and fire department and repeating the training will lead to safety in Shibuya." Mr. Terashima also summarized, "In the event of an actual disaster, we will have to guide many more diverse people. Initial response on site and collaboration that transcends organizational boundaries will be crucial."

This training exercise transcended the boundaries of management entities. For the participants, it was a valuable opportunity to experience situations similar to actual disasters, such as guiding wheelchair users and foreigners, and sharing information when communication lines are congested. It also served as an opportunity to reaffirm the importance of strengthening cooperation among surrounding facilities on a daily basis in order to guide visitors more safely in times of emergency.
